Market Notes
Supply included: 83% Feeder Cattle (33% Steers, 57% Heifers, 10% Bulls); 7% Slaughter Cattle (91% Cows, 9% Bulls); 10% Replacement Cattle (100% Bred Cows). Feeder cattle supply over 600 lbs was 45%. AUCTION This Week Last Reported 2/8/2021 Last Year Total Receipts: 482 867 1,426 Feeder Cattle: 401(83.2%) 787(90.8%) 1,326(93.0%) Slaughter Cattle: 35(7.3%) 54(6.2%) 79(5.5%) Replacement Cattle: 46(9.5%) 26(3.0%) 21(1.5%)

*Approx is the middle weight of the weight group multiplied by the mid point of the high and low for the group. It's meant as a quick method to see what cattle of that weight class are bringing per head.
